A channel profile report of the unusual K(+) channel KtrB
KtrAB is a key player in bacterial K(+) uptake required for K(+) homeostasis and osmoadaptation. The system is unique in structure and function. It consists of the K(+)-translocating channel subunit KtrB, which forms a dimer in the membrane, and the soluble regulatory subunit KtrA, which attaches to...
